Kathmandu April04, 2011: With high controversy and allegation of 20 Million, the Lumbini-Sagarmatha Campaign led by Prakash Dahal left Kathmandu for Lukla today. The expedition was hugely criticized for involvement of the government 20 Million Aid which was later rejected due to the huge public outcry.

The 11-membered Maoist team includes Prakash Dahal, Saral Sahayatri Paudel (PLA brigade commanders ), Yuvaraj Dulal, Shiva Dangi, Maheshwor Phuyal, Madan Chudal, Dinesh Shrestha, Bina Magar, Ishu Bhattarai, Krishna KC and few of the ex-bodyguards of Prachanda. The team was seen very excited and optimistic about their expedition and mission.  The expedition is themed peace, constitution and raising awareness against climate change and protection of Mt Everest.

Bidding good luck and safe journey, Minister for Tourism and Civil Aviation Lokendra Bista was seen at the spot. Tribhuvan International Airport (TIA) was crowded with supporters and well wishers.

Before leaving the TIA, Prakash Dahal, the team leader of the expedition said, “We are highly motivated for this expedition, all out team members are well prepared and we are very excited. Our mission for the expedition is what motivates us and we shall honor the Nepalese tradition.”
